Home solar power systems can vary rather greatly in size and capacity. They all operate using the same basic components, however. These include such things as solar panels to collect the sun’s energy, inverters to transform it into usable power and batteries to store harvested power for future use. The efficiency and ability to power systems withina home will depend on the actual components used in a design.
It is definitely possible to design a system that not only generates all the power your family needs but also store it in backup battery systems for use during extended outages and/or stormy days when solar is less efficient.
The Pros Of Home Solar Power Systems
Home systems both large and small can bring with them a number of advantages. In most cases, systems do eventually pay for themselves thanks to cost savings on electricity bills. The pros for this type of solar system include:
- Offset of electrical use – Home solar power systems even in small designs do offset the amount of non-sustainable energy that a particular residence uses. This can help conserve fossil fuels and make a home more self-sufficient.
- Cost savings – For every kilowatt hour home solar power systems save, homeowners realize a real cost benefit. How much this will equate to will depend on the actual offset and the prices currently charged by an electric or gas company.
- Environmental impact – Home solar power systems are designed to operate using sustainable energy. The sun’s power is not something humans can deplete. In addition to this very green perk, solar power is also cleaner to harvest and use than fossil fuel-based energy.
The Cons Of A Sacramento Solar System
Although home solar power systems can be very beneficial for people to consider, there are some potential cons that go along with the prospect. They include:
- Initial costs – Depending on how large a system a homeowner is looking at, the costs involved can be rather high. This can make it very difficult for some homeowners to afford the initial investment.
- Efficiency – Home solar power systems do sometimes have issues with efficiency. This can hinge a lot on the design of the system, the amount of sunlight available and the positioning of the solar panels to take advantage of available daytime hours.
- Space requirements If a system is desired to completely replace electric, the amount of space required for a solar array might be prohibitive.

Lighter Color Shingles
The color of your roof is very important to energy efficiency. Lighter colors reflect light and will not heat up or absorb heat from the sun like dark colors do. Dark slate colored roofs look nice but they could really be costing you a fortune! That nearly black dark gray absorbs a lot of energy from the sun. It gets hotter than heck and that heat radiates into the attic. When that surface is hot, the attic is hot and the hot air has no place to go. Light colored shingles and other roofing surfaces reflect light and heat. A cooler surface will not radiate as much heat into the attic.
